- The last time Magnus Carlsen lost to player rated around 2500 Elo was back in 2006 when he was just 16 years old. That's 17 years ago! In round 2 of the Qatar Masters Open 2023, Magnus not just lost his game to the 23-year-old Kazakh GM Alisher Suleymenov, but was completely smoked from the board. Check out this game along with the commentary of IM Sagar Shah to understand how exactly a player with a rating of nearly 300 points below Magnus could outwit him so thoroughly.
